Book SynopsisThe really easy way to learn how to paint flowers in watercolour!
Using a simple ten-step process, learn how to draw a basic outline starting with simple shapes, then add washes of colour and fine details to complete your work. Arranged in three chapters based on skill level, this book features 25 lovely projects, each showing you how to paint a flower in ten steps.
There are paint swatches for every plant, showing you the colours you need to mix for each step of the way and the finished painting serves as a reference to guide you. It couldn't be easier! Also included is a useful techniques section at the beginning, and clever painting tips from the author throughout the book.
With flora as diverse as a tulip, a magnolia, a bunny ears cactus and a passionflower, there is plenty to choose from and practise with, to develop your skills.

Eleanor Longhurst is a Bristol-based illustrator who specialises in painting flowers and woodland animals. In this new 10 Step Watercolour series from Search Press, she focuses on the popular subject of: Flowers and Plants and Birds. Both books use a simple ten-step process, which shows you how to draw the basic outlines using simple shapes to achieve realistic proportions. Eleanor then adds washes of colour and fine details to build the work up to the finished painting.
A techniques section at the beginning of the book includes painting tips to build ability and confidence.
In 10 Step Watercolour: Flowers and Plants Eleanor includes paint swatches for every plant, showing you how to mix them so that you can get started straightaway. The 25 projects include tulips, poppies, cherry blossom and sweet peas.
